(Katherine Frey/The Washington Post) June 28 at 6:35 PM After more than two years of ownership, Tony Kornheiser has closed down his Northwest D.C. restaurant, Chatter. “We were not restaurateurs ourselves. (Katherine Frey/The Washington Post) Kornheiser said on his podcast that Chatter was closing for renovations and remodeling and he was “not certain” if it would re-open. He said on the show that he would likely never record there again. Chatter on Books(COB)is a 45 minute podcast that steals its format liberally from ESPN’s Pardon the Interruption, The Tony Kornheiser Show and NPR’s Wait, Wait Don’t Tell Me, applying that irreverence to interesting and entertaining books and authors.COB features host Torie Clarke and regulars Jeanne McManus, David Aldridge and Michael Kornheiser.
